Mahabharata Karna Parva – सती पुरा हृता का चिद आरट्टा किल दस्युभिः

Shloka (श्लोक)
सती पुरा हृता का चिद आरट्टा किल दस्युभिः
अधर्मतश चॊपयाता सा तान अभ्यशपत ततः
